S. No. Moist Deciduous Forests Dry Deciduous Forests 1. They are Found in areas where rainfall is between 100 to 200 cm. They are found in areas of lower rainfall i.e. 70 to 100 cms. 2. They cover the eastern slopes of the Western Ghats, Shiwaliks, Chotangpur plateau, etc. They cover rainier parts of the Deccan plateau and the western Ganga plains. 3. They provide better and more valuble timber They are less important for commercial exploitation 4. Examples: Teak and sal trees and bamboo, shisham and sandalwood Examples: Sal is the most important tree and others are peepal and neem
